We are not compensated for non-economic losses

In the United States, non-economic damages are those that affect the life of an individual in a non-financial sense. They include suffering and pain as well as mental anguish, disfigurement , and loss of enjoyment. Although this type of injury isn't easily quantified, a lawyer in NYC can help you determine the monetary value of these losses. It can be difficult to quantify in monetary terms because it affects every person in a different way, and doesn't have a lot of physical evidence.

The extent of the injuries and the amount of time taken to recover from them will determine how much non-economic damages are awarded to the victims of accidents. Because these damages are highly speculative, it is difficult to determine their value. Therefore, plaintiffs must be able to provide an accurate description of what they could be experiencing in a specific situation. The best way to accomplish this is to use evidence and a compelling story in depositions and trial.

Non-economic damages vary from person to person and case-to-case however, they generally include anxiety, emotional distress and fear of driving and going out. A skilled attorney for plaintiffs will be able to present this evidence to jurors. If you have lost a loved one or other, you may include that in your lawsuit as well.

You can also seek damages for pain and suffering. For instance, facial scarring that results from a collision with a vehicle could be compensated with non-economic damages. Other non-economic damages include birth defects resulting from medical mistakes or amputations as a result of negligence in a nursing home.

The retainer is another factor to be considered. A car accident attorney may require a small retainer at the beginning of the case, which is a fixed amount that the lawyer will hold on to until the case is completed. This money is then subtracted from the contingency fee percentage. The amount of the retainer could be as low as a few hundred dollars or a few thousand dollars.

Independent investigation by an independent

Independent investigations by car accident lawyers are a crucial part of your case. They interview witnesses and take photographs of the scene of the accident. If they are able, they might also engage an expert in reconstruction of auto accidents to help them understand the circumstances. The process can be complex, so it is important to hire a seasoned lawyer take care of this part.

Police reports are an essential evidence in auto accident cases, but they're not always admissible in the courtroom. These reports typically contain information that is subjective. Independent investigations conducted by car accident lawyers can help prove the liable party's responsibility. They may also gather evidence to be presented at trial. They will also ensure that all evidence and witnesses are preserved.

In an independent investigation, the attorneys of either party conduct depositions and interviews with witnesses and other participants in the crash. The objective is to prove their theory by gathering as much evidence possible. This process is costly and takes a lot of time. The information needs to be compiled by experts and other sources.

Investigators will also look for evidence of the accident that can further be investigated. To gain a full understanding of the accident, they will speak with passengers, drivers, and witnesses. They will also take photos and videos of the scene as well as traffic conditions. A thorough investigation will yield detailed reports which will assist you in your case.
